GOVERNOR SIGNS EXECUTIVE ORDER TO ALLOW ELECTIVE SURGERIES TO RESUME

Governor Tim Walz today signed Executive Order 20-51, providing a roadmap for safely restarting elective surgeries. Starting next week, doctors, dentists, and veterinarians who create a plan to keep patients and healthcare professionals safe may begin offering these procedures, which can treat chronic conditions, prevent and cure disease, and relieve chronic pain. MINNESOTA REPORTS 419 DEATHS, POLK COUNTY NOW UP TO 41 POSITIVE TESTS

Polk County continues to have the most positive COVID-19 tests in northwest Minnesota, outside of Clay County (Moorhead) with 41. Norman County has eight, Marshall County now has 6 positive tests, Mahnomen County has two, while Red Lake, Pennington, Kittson, and Roseau counties have one each.
